Definición y significado de "lieutenant"en inglés

Lieutenant
01

teniente, oficial subalterno

a mid-ranking officer in the armed forces, responsible for commanding troops and assisting superior officers
example
Ejemplos
As a lieutenant, he oversaw the training of new recruits at the military academy.
Como teniente, supervisó el entrenamiento de los nuevos reclutas en la academia militar.
02

teniente, oficial

an officer in a police force
03

teniente, subalterno

an assistant with power to act when his superior is absent
04

teniente, teniente de navío

an officer holding a commissioned rank in the United States Navy or the United States Coast Guard; below lieutenant commander and above lieutenant junior grade
